Russian President Vladimir Putin signed 3 secret decrees on the day CIA Director John Ratcliffe arrived in Moscow. The content of these decrees is unknown.
Putin's signing of these decrees may or may not be a result of the CIA Director's visit. However, some sources suggest that these decrees might be related to protecting Russia's critical infrastructure.
Russian officials stated that the CIA Director's visit was related to the situation in Ukraine and a possible mobilization. However, Kremlin Spokesperson Dmitry Peskov denied the mobilization claims.
